Airbnb vs. Booking? A Detailed Comparison for Hosts

Although Airbnb and Booking are the two most preferred platforms for short-term rentals, they carry distinct differences in terms of commission structure, guest profiles, and cancellation policies. Airbnb generally attracts experience-oriented guests looking for longer stays, while Booking draws guests with hotel habits who make short-term and instant bookings. Choosing the right platform depends on your property’s location, your target guest demographic, and your operational capacity.

Commission Rates Comparison

Criterion

Airbnb

Booking.com

Host commission

3% (split model) or 14-16% (host-only model)

15% - 20%

Guest service fee

14.1% - 16.5% (shown separately)

None, commission is included in the price

Price perception

The guest sees the additional fee

The guest sees a single price

Payment collection

Via the platform, payout after check-in

Usually cash/card at the door or via the platform

Guest Profile Difference

On Airbnb, guests are generally looking for longer stays, local experiences, and that "homey feeling"; family and group bookings are more common. On Booking.com, however, the guest base largely comes from hotel habits, highlighting shorter lengths of stay (1-3 nights) and instant/last-minute booking behavior. This difference is particularly distinct in tourism-heavy areas like Antalya: during the summer season, short-term bookings coming through Booking can create a higher occupancy turnover rate compared to Airbnb.

Cancellation Policies and Host Risk

On Airbnb, the host can choose their own cancellation policy (flexible, moderate, strict), and the guest sees this policy before booking. On Booking.com, the "free cancellation" option is promoted by the platform, and many hosts feel compelled to keep this option open to remain competitive, which increases the risk of revenue loss from last-minute cancellations.

Payment Security

On Airbnb, the payment is transferred to the host after the guest checks in and is backed by the protection of AirCover. On Booking.com, the payment model varies depending on the property: in some listings, the guest pays directly to the hotel/house, while in others, Booking handles the collection (Booking.com Payments). This difference directly affects the host's cash flow planning.

Is Airbnb or Booking More Reliable? (From a Host's Perspective)

In terms of host safety, Airbnb's AirCover system offers a more comprehensive damage and cancellation warranty, whereas on Booking.com, protection largely depends on the cancellation policy and payment mode chosen by the host. Both platforms perform guest identity/payment verification, but their scopes of protection differ.

  • Damage coverage: On Airbnb, AirCover provides direct compensation guarantees against property damage. Booking.com does not have such a centralized guarantee; hosts usually have to set up their own security deposit policy.

  • Payment guarantee: On Airbnb, the payment is transferred to the host 24 hours after the guest checks in, which reduces the risk of a "no-show." On Booking.com, the "Payments by Booking.com" option offers a similar guarantee, but having this feature active is up to the host's preference.

  • Cancellation risk: Although the "free cancellation" option highlighted by Booking.com is attractive to guests, it can increase the risk of lost revenue for hosts; on Airbnb, this risk is more manageable because hosts can set their own cancellation policy (flexible/moderate/strict).

Which Platform Is Better Suited for You?

If your property is in a high-season, high-density, short-term, and high-turnover area like Antalya, you can leverage Booking.com's instant booking advantage. If your target consists of longer stays and a higher-profile, review-driven guest demographic, Airbnb might be a more suitable channel.

The Legal Process Is the Same for Both Platforms

Regardless of the platform you choose, in order to do short-term rentals in Turkey, you are required to obtain a Tourism Housing Permit under Law No. 7464. Without this permit, you cannot legally rent out your property on either Airbnb or Booking. Is Airbnb or Booking More Profitable?

There is no definitive answer; it depends on your property tariff, location, and the season. As a general trend, Airbnb's commission may be lower, but the guest service fee can increase the price and affect conversion; on Booking, the commission is higher, but the instant booking volume is usually greater. The healthiest approach is to test both platforms simultaneously and make a decision based on your own data.

Can I List the Same Property on Both Airbnb and Booking.com?

Yes, this is a common and recommended strategy. However, calendar synchronization is essential; otherwise, there is a risk of double booking (two guests on the same date). In professional property management, this synchronization is provided by automated software.

Does Booking.com Have a Guest Review System Like Airbnb?

Yes, Booking.com also allows guests to leave reviews after their stay, but unlike Airbnb, the host cannot rate the guest; this non-reciprocal structure can sometimes lead to less predictable guest behavior on Booking.

Is It Difficult to Manage Airbnb and Booking at the Same Time?

When managed manually, yes, it can be challenging; since each platform has its own calendar, messaging system, and pricing panel, making individual updates is time-consuming and carries the risk of double booking. However, when working with integration software called a channel manager or a professional property management company, all platforms are managed and synchronized from a single panel, which greatly eliminates both the operational burden and the risk of errors.
